Uh, guys: the point is the Fox article is riddled with sloppy errors and dated information.
Yes, it's good to pass on the word that libraries have ebooks to lend. But if you're going to write about library ebooks you should know enough to know that Kindle is no longer the only one that can get them direct from the library. (Sony for one can do it. Any Android tablet or iPxx, too.) It isn't a FOX-specific issue at all; just that a lot of media outlets tend to think regurgitated press releases or faintly veiled advertising can substitute for actual technology reporting. A local TV station near me has a weekly "technology" segment on their News shows. They bring in the Sony regional marketting rep to present the latest Sony products as they breathlessly watch the demo. |
